Rudall & Rose 4239 up for auction again

Rudall & Rose 4239 up for auction again at G&H for the third time on September 17-18th, 2015, second time this year, strange. Maybe the top bidder on June 18th, 2015 didn’t collect the flute? It sold then för 1450 sterling + 20% + VAT + 3% online fee.

Whilst bidding on a couple of flutes at Gardiner Houlgate, I could not pass the opportunity to take note of the reintroduced Rudall & Rose 8 key flute S.N.4239. It sold for £1700.00 hammer price on the 17th. September. What a difference a few months can make to the value ( depending on who’s watching ) of a desirable instrument. Other than this it was a relatively quiet day. At a total cost of £2171.24 is the value of these flutes beginning to rise again? Late 2014 an original boxed with certificate 8 key R&R went for £750.00 hammer price at the same auction house. The final cost being in the region of £1080.00. What a difference a year makes!

Rudall & Rose 4239 went for £1700 + VAT and buyer’s premium at the G&H auction 17-18 Sept. 2015. Prehaps a slight increase in auction prices for Rudall flutes compared to 2014.
